Butte vs. Concorde Career College-San Bernardino
Both Butte College and Concorde Career College-San Bernardino are 2-4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are Butte College and Concorde Career College-San Bernardino with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Concorde Career College-San Bernardino's tuition ($18,070) is more expensive than Butte ($9,276).

- Concorde Career College-San Bernardino's students to faculty ratio (17 to 1) is lower than Butte (21 to 1).
- Butte (10,968 students) is larger than Concorde Career College-San Bernardino (222 students) with more enrolled students.
- Butte ($5,810) has higher amount of financial aid than Concorde Career College-San Bernardino ($5,263).
- Concorde Career College-San Bernardino's graduation rate (76%) is higher than Butte (45%).
